According to research by … WebThe interest calculation methods are: Average Daily Balance: Calculate late charges based on the average daily balance of overdue invoices. This method is for balance forward bills only. Late Payments Only: Calculate late charges based on the number of days between the payment due date and the actual payment date.

WebOverdue Transactions and Late Payments: Calculate late charges on both overdue transactions and late payments.
